Yes, you did read that right. A survey conducted in early 2009 revealed that the Vauxhall Corsa was the second most popular car in 2008. Who would have thought it? Well, actually, if you think about just how many Corsas you see on the roads, it is easy to see why this has secured the number 2 position as the most popular car. Corsas are everywhere in the UK!

Affordable

In 2008, 99,574 Vauxhall Corsas were sold and it seems there is no sign of this figure decreasing. With the new style Vauxhall Corsa that’s been on the market for a couple of years now, drivers have renewed confidence in Vauxhall and the affordable appeal that it has always been known for rings truer than ever. Vauxhall Corsas really are the budget car for a hard-hit economy.

Suitable For Everyone

But its not just new Corsas that have sold like hotcakes. Used Vauxhall cars continue to cause quite a stir, as people know they can pick up even more of a bargain during the credit crunch. The new car purchase necessity is no more and drivers are hunting down the used Vauxhall Corsa bargains. As the second most popular car in the UK, Vauxhall have no worries about sales at the moment. Corsas are the preferred choice for school-leavers and elderly couples alike, and it is this broad age range appeal that makes Vauxhall cars a firm favourite. They are also really easy to drive, so if you’ve never claimed to be the next Lewis Hamilton, you can get to grips with a Corsa quickly and easily.

Corsas are also very affordable when it comes to insurance and tax, so this is a comfort to drivers who struggle with paying out for car necessities during the recession. You can buy a Corsa, or in fact any used Vauxhall car, and not have to worry about the additional costs. They also hold their value well, and this is one of the reasons why sales of the Vauxhall Corsa have increased so dramatically.

For your reference, the number 1 most popular car in 2008 was the Ford Focus.
